With a focus on simplicity and effectiveness, you implement systems and processes that engage people and foster ownership through involvement and empowerment.About the departmentYou will report to the Senior Manager of Finished Products Manufacturing Operations, overseeing activities at both our Gentofte and Kirke Værløse sites. You will join a dedicated management team comprising five managers and an assistant. Our Kirke Værløse site, while one of Novo Nordisk’s smaller facilities with around 250 employees and four production lines, plays a vital role in our rare disease portfolio. Looking ahead, the site is set for exciting growth with the addition of three new production lines within the coming year, supporting the introduction of new products and devices.
